The Schools Rooftop Program is covering around 500 public schools in a geographically diverse area across Palestine. Taken together, the rooftop program is having a total generation capacity of 35 MW (Palestine Investment Fund, 2018). The original Program, "Grid-connected Rooftop Solar," for commercial and industrial consumers, closed on June 28, 2024. The Additional Financing (AF): Rooftop Solar Program for the Residential Sector became effective on March 21, 2024. The Phase-2 of the Grid Connected Roof top Solar program has been approved by the Cabinet Committee on Economic Affairs (CCEA). The goal is to achieve a cumulative capacity of 40 GW from Roof top Solar (RTS) projects by 2022, with a total Central Financial support of ₹ 11,814 Cr.
The Ministry of New and Renewable Energy has issued operational guidelines to implement the second phase of its grid-connected rooftop solar photovoltaic (PV) program.Overall, 22 GW of rooftop solar PV projects is to be set up under the second phase of this program. Arriving in the Murghab district of Tajikistan''s Pamir region feels like one may have landed on the far side of the moon. The Pamir Mountains are among the highest in the world, and home to remote villages and communities living above 3,600 meters/11,800 feet. The area is dry, arid, and bitterly cold. The Ministry of New and Renewable Energy has extended Phase II of the ''Grid-Connected Rooftop Solar Program'' until March 31, 2026.The program has been extended without any addition to the originally approved outlay of ₹118.14 billion (~$1.66 billion) for both the residential segment (Component A) and distribution companies (Component B).

NEW DELHI, June 30, 2016 – The Government of India and the World Bank today signed a USD 625 million credit agreement to help support the Government of India''s program to generate electricity from widespread installation of rooftop solar photo-voltaic (PV).
